Summary

A traumatized woman is living on a remote farm, looking for peace. One rain-swept night a stranger appears. He has no memory and no idea who he is. Tentatively the two form a relationship. Both dream of escape, change and redemption - but find they have opened the door to their worst nightmare.

The Locust Farm Reviews

A tense page-turner...dodging between serial-killer thriller, psychological suspense and full-on action drama - Val McDermid

Baffling, terrifying and irresistible, THE LOCUST FARM will hold you in its sinister grip to the last page - Jill Paton Walsh

About Jeremy Dronfield

Jeremy Dronfield was born in 1965 and grew up in South Wales. He was educated at the universities of Southampton and Cambridge, where he took degrees in Archeology.
